How to make Wi-Fi run smoother on PS5?

To make Wi-Fi run smoother on a PS5, switch the Wi-Fi frequency band from "Automatic" to 5 GHz in network settings for faster speeds. If the router is far, use 2.4 GHz for better range. Other key tips include moving the router closer, using DNS 8.8.8.8 and 8.8.4.4, and putting the console in rest mode. YouTube +6

How to make signal strength better on PS5?

Choose the best band on your PS5 based on distance: - On the PS5: Go to Settings → Network → Settings → Set Up Internet Connection → highlight your network → press Options (⋯) → Wi-Fi Frequency Bands → first try 2.4 GHz (better through walls at that range). Run Connection Status → Test Internet Connection.

Is 2.4 or 5ghz better for gaming?

For gaming, 5 GHz is generally better due to lower latency and faster speeds, ideal for high-bandwidth activities, but it has a shorter range; 2.4 GHz offers better range and wall penetration but suffers from more congestion and slower speeds, making it better for casual use or when far from the router, with an Ethernet cable always being the best option for stability.

Does 5GHz WiFi go through walls?

Yes, 5GHz Wi-Fi can go through walls, but it's significantly weaker and less effective at penetrating physical barriers like walls, floors, and furniture compared to the 2.4GHz band, resulting in shorter range and faster signal loss due to its shorter wavelength and higher frequency. For best performance, keep devices close to the router on 5GHz, while using 2.4GHz for farther distances or when you need better wall penetration, as it offers greater range but slower speeds.

Is WiFi 7 overkill for gaming?

Wi-Fi 7 isn't strictly "overkill" for gaming, but it offers diminishing returns over Wi-Fi 6/6E for single-user gaming, though it excels in complex, multi-device households by reducing overall network congestion and latency for everyone, making it a strong future-proofing choice, but hardwired Ethernet remains superior for competitive play. If you're the only heavy user or have a fast internet plan, Wi-Fi 6/6E might suffice, but Wi-Fi 7 shines when multiple users stream 4K/8K, game, or use VR simultaneously, providing greater stability and lower ping.
